As a spring-return variant, it reliably moves to its default (closed) position when power is interrupted, enhancing system safety. The motor features a fixed 90° stroke completed in 30 seconds, driven by a current input signal (4–20 mA), and provides a torque of 60 lb·in (6.8 N·m). Housed in a die-cast aluminum case with an oil-immersed gear train and NEMA-3-rated wiring box, it ensures durable operation across a wide temperature range (–40 to +66 °C).\u003c\/p\u003e\n\u003cp\u003e\u003cstrong\u003eKey Features:\u003c\/strong\u003e\u003cbr\u003e\u003c\/p\u003e\n\u003cul\u003e\n\u003cli\u003eSpring-Return Fail Safe: Automatically returns to closed position upon power loss.\u003c\/li\u003e\n\u003cli\u003eCurrent-Controlled Modulation: Accepts a 4–20 mA control signal for precise positioning.\u003c\/li\u003e\n\u003cli\u003eFixed 90° Actuation: Completes stroke in 30 sec for consistent response timing.\u003c\/li\u003e\n\u003cli\u003eTorque Output: 60 lb·in (6.8 N·m) to operate standard dampers\/valves.\u003c\/li\u003e\n\u003cli\u003eRobust Housing: Die-cast aluminum with NEMA 3 junction box for indoor\/outdoor use.\u003c\/li\u003e\n\u003cli\u003eOil-Immersed Gear Train: Ensures long life and smooth performance.\u003c\/li\u003e\n\u003cli\u003eWide Ambient Range: Works from –40 °F to +150 °F (–40 to +66 °C).\u003c\/li\u003e\n\u003cli\u003eStandard Input Voltage: Powered by 120 VAC at 50\/60 Hz.\u003c\/li\u003e\n\u003cli\u003eQuick-Terminal Connections: Fast installation with quick-connect wiring.\u003c\/li\u003e\n\u003cli\u003eLegacy Compatibility: Replaces older M744\/M745 series motors.\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003cp\u003eThe M7282A1022 delivers reliable, spring-return actuation with precise control and rugged durability for HVAC and process system integration.\u003c\/p\u003e","brand":"Honeywell","offers":[{"title":"Default Title","offer_id":50410291265834,"sku":"M7282A1022","price":2129.0,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0800\/0392\/4266\/files\/M7282A1022.png?v=1784221892","url":"https:\/\/iqelectro.com\/products\/honeywell-m7282a1022-modutrol-iv-spring-return-actuator-motor-24-vac-for-damper-and-valve-control","provider":"IQElectro","version":"1.0","type":"link"}
